One of the most common injuries to a tooth is a crack. Cracks can be caused by chewing on hard foods and non-foods. They can also be caused by teeth grinding or trauma. The tooth will need to be fully examined and X-rayed to determine whether or not the crack runs through the root.
If the crack is above the root and gum line, it can often be repaired with a simple filling technique, one much like is used in treating a cavity. Teeth that have cracks running down into the root cannot be repaired. These cracks affect the blood flow to the tooth and cause necrosis, leading to a need for an extraction.
Broken teeth are another common complaint seen in dental offices across the country. Regrettably, broken pieces cannot be reattached though they should be brought to the dentist if possible. Depending on the severity of the break, the dentist will most likely fill the tooth and then cover it with a crown. A crown is a tooth-shaped shell that helps to shield a tooth from damage.
Even if a tooth is knocked out, there is still hope. The dentist may be able to place the tooth back into the socket if a person brings in their tooth on time. As with any injuries, timing is crucial. This will ensure the tooth is still viable and will be accepted into the gum tissue.
